Symphony for 1,000 Drums
Date: Friday, August 22, 2008 -- 5:00 pm
Location: Aztlan Community Center
112 East Willow, Fort Collins, CO 80524
Phone: (970) 221-6655
Programming: The Symphony for 1000 Drums will be conducted on August 22 in Fort Collins under the direction of world-renowned composer Halim El-Dabh.
The symphony is on the opening day of festivities celebrating the Peace Corps and its volunteers. A Peace Corps Celebration, August 22-24, is hosted by local Returned Peace Corps Volunteers and by Beet Street, the Fort Collins Downtown Development Authority’s arts and humanities initiative. The city has significant ties to the birth of Peace Corps.
Among the noted professionals joining the performance are Afro-Brazilian sensation Marcos Santos, Colorado’s own John Galm, Cameron Powers, Gayan Gregory Long and Eric Hollenbeck.
